When i started learning HTML i only used NotePad basically becasue i haddn't a clue what else was avalible and frank wouldnt have know how to use them! But now i know alot more i was using Microsoft FrontPage and i loved it however when i decided to try and make my pages xhtml transitional i found it became very annouying because (as far as i know) they havent realesed a newer version that automatically puts " in the tags.

Now however i use dreamweaver (coding!) which also does javascript and many other PL's not just html etc

if anyof the above makes any sense what im trying to say is frontpage is the best in terms of usability but it doesnt have the capability for javascript etc and isnt up to the xhtml standards like dreamweaver.
